Meaningful Developments in Iraq’s Counter-Terrorism Efforts

In a notable advancement for regional security, Iraqi officials have detained a Syrian individual suspected of involvement in terrorist activities. This incident, reported by Shafaq News, emphasizes the persistent challenges faced in the fight against extremism within the region. The arrest reflects Iraq’s ongoing dedication to counterterrorism as it navigates through complex security issues following years of conflict.

The apprehended suspect is believed to have connections with various militias and extremist factions, raising alarms about cross-border terrorism and the intricate networks of insurgents operating nearby. As Iraq escalates its efforts to combat suspected terrorists,this event contributes to a larger narrative of international cooperation and vigilance against terrorism.

Iraq’s Commitment to Counter-Terrorism and Regional Security

Iraq's Commitment to Counter-Terrorism

The recent capture of a Syrian national accused of terrorism underscores Iraq’s unwavering resolve in fighting extremism while striving for regional stability. This development not only highlights Iraq’s commitment but also illustrates the broader challenges it faces from threats that extend beyond its borders. Iraq’s counter-terror strategies are continuously adapting, emphasizing intelligence gathering, partnerships with international entities, and community engagement aimed at reducing radicalization. Key initiatives include:

  • Strengthened Border Control: Enhancing surveillance measures and patrols to curb armed group movements.
  • International Collaboration: Partnering with organizations like Interpol and the UN for tracking down terrorists.
  • Community Engagement Initiatives: Involving local populations in building resilience against extremist ideologies.

The landscape of terrorism within this region is multifaceted; often involving transnational networks that present significant hurdles for Iraqi authorities. The recent detention exemplifies Iraq’s proactive approach toward dismantling these networks while highlighting the necessity for ongoing vigilance. Authorities are making progress by fostering regional collaboration through bilateral agreements and joint operations aimed at addressing these threats effectively.
